  • Patent number: 8653777
    Abstract: A motor driving apparatus includes: a threshold providing circuit that provides a plurality of power failure detection thresholds determined according to an installation environment of the motor driving apparatus, a selection circuit that selects a specified power failure detection threshold from the power failure detection thresholds, and a comparison and determination circuit that determines presence or absence of an occurrence of power failure by comparing a detected voltage of an alternating-current power input to a motor driving circuit and the selected power failure detection threshold. Consequently, it is possible to select the power failure detection threshold, which determines a detection reference of power failure in which alternating-current power input is interrupted, according to an installation environment, so that the abnormal end process in the case of an occurrence of power failure in which alternating-current power input is interrupted can be surely performed in any installation environment.

  • Patent number: 4429457
    Abstract: The printed circuit board for mounting electronic parts thereon is obtained by transferring flux from a supporting film to the surface of a printed circuit board, and soldering the electronic parts thereto after the supporting film is removed. The supporting film is first coated with the flux, and the flux is transferred to the printed circuit board through the application of heat and pressure. Hot air can be blown from an oblique direction on the flux-coated surface of the printed circuit board after the flux is transferred thereto and before the electronic parts are soldered thereto.This method can provide a uniform flux coat on the printed circuit board and can eliminate various drawbacks which are encountered in conventional approaches in which the surface of the printed circuit board is coated directly with flux in liquid form.
